Why Use Free Apps?

Before diving into specific apps, you might wonder why you should consider free applications. Here are a few compelling reasons:

  1. Cost-Effective: Free apps allow users to access essential functionality without spending money.
  2. Trial Before You Buy: Many offer in-app purchases, giving users a taste of premium features before committing financially.
  3. Continuous Updates: Most reputable free apps receive regular updates, ensuring that you benefit from new features and bug fixes.

1. Google Keep: Note-Taking Made Easy

Google Keep

Benefits:

  • Simple Interface: Google Keep features an intuitive design that makes note-taking effortless.
  • Integration: Seamless integration with other Google services enhances functionality.
  • Collaboration: Users can easily share notes with friends or colleagues.

Drawbacks:

  • Limited Formatting Options: Compared to other note-taking apps, formatting options are somewhat basic.
  • Dependence on Google Ecosystem: Best suited for users who already utilize Google services.

2. Trello: Project Management Nirvana

Trello

Benefits:

  • Visual Organization: Trello uses boards and cards to visually organize tasks, which can enhance productivity.
  • Collaborative Features: Perfect for team projects, allowing users to assign tasks and share updates easily.
  • Customizable Workflows: Flexibility to create workflows that suit your project’s unique needs.

Drawbacks:

  • Overwhelming for Simple Projects: May be too complex for straightforward tasks or personal to-do lists.
  • Limited Offline Functionality: Some features require an active internet connection.

3. Slack: Team Communication Redefined

Slack

Benefits:

  • Real-Time Messaging: Instant communication within teams boosts efficiency.
  • Integrations: Compatible with numerous apps, including Google Drive and Trello.
  • Searchable History: Users can easily find past messages and files.

Drawbacks:

  • Information Overload: Can become chaotic in larger teams or channels.
  • Notification Fatigue: Frequent updates can lead to distractions.

4. OneDrive: Cloud Storage Simplified

OneDrive

Benefits:

  • Generous Storage Space: OneDrive offers 5 GB of free storage, making it a viable choice for many users.
  • Integration with Microsoft Office: Microsoft Office documents can be easily accessed and edited.
  • Cross-Platform Access: Available on multiple devices, ensuring accessibility.

Drawbacks:

  • Limited Features in Free Version: Certain premium features only accessible with a subscription.
  • Slow Upload Speeds: Users may experience delays when uploading large files.

5. Spotify: Music Streaming for Everyone

Spotify

Benefits:

  • Extensive Library: Access to millions of songs, playlists, and podcasts.
  • Personalized Recommendations: Algorithms tailor music suggestions based on listening habits.
  • Offline Listening: Premium features allow for offline access, which is convenient.

Drawbacks:

  • Ad Interruptions: Free users will encounter advertisements during playback.
  • Limited Skips: Users can only skip a set number of songs each hour.

6. Canva: Graphic Design Made Simple

Canva

Benefits:

  • User-Friendly Interface: Intuitive drag-and-drop design tools for non-designers.
  • Variety of Templates: Includes templates for social media, presentations, and more.
  • Collaboration Features: Users can work on designs with others in real-time.

Drawbacks:

  • Limited Free Stock Images: Some images and elements require a premium subscription.
  • Watermarked Exports: Certain features are poorly represented in free versions.

7. Duolingo: Learn a New Language

Duolingo

Benefits:

  • Gamified Learning: Makes language learning fun through interactive exercises and challenges.
  • Wide Range of Languages: Offers courses in many different languages.
  • Progress Tracking: Users can see their learning progress and milestones.

Drawbacks:

  • Limited Depth: May not be sufficient for advanced learners.
  • Ads in Free Version: Free users will encounter advertisements.

8. Mint: Financial Management Simplified

Mint

Benefits:

  • Budget Tracking: Helps users manage their finances and track spending habits.
  • Bill Reminders: Notifies users of upcoming bills to avoid late payments.
  • Credit Score Monitoring: Provides free credit score tracking.

Drawbacks:

  • Data Privacy Concerns: Users must share sensitive financial information.
  • Subscription Model for Full Features: Some features require a premium account.

9. Snapseed: Photo Editing Powerhouse

Snapseed

Benefits:

  • Professional-Grade Tools: Offers a variety of editing features that are easy to use.
  • Non-Destructive Editing: Edits can be reversed at any time.
  • Wide Range of Filters: Users can apply numerous filters for stunning effects.

Drawbacks:

  • Learning Curve: Some features may require experimentation to master.
  • Device Limitations: Performance may vary depending on the device.

10. WhatsApp: Instant Messaging at Your Fingertips

WhatsApp

Benefits:

  • End-to-End Encryption: Provides a high level of security for messages.
  • Group Chats: Users can communicate with multiple friends/family simultaneously.
  • Voice and Video Calls: Offers free calling features over the internet.

Drawbacks:

  • Data Usage: Can consume a substantial amount of data, especially with video calls.
  • Requires Phone Number: Only accessible with a registered phone number.
